of her drowned mother's face had been her good angel, and had led her,
by sweet, insensible gradations, up to Him of whose glory all earthly
beauties are but the far-off reflection. From first to last she had
lived in the consciousness of the Unseen Presence, and no words better
expressed her simple faith for the present and for the future than
those of her favourite hymn--
"The King of Love my Shepherd is,
Whose goodness faileth never,
I nothing lack if I am His
And He is mine for ever.
* * * *
"And so, through all the length of days,
Thy goodness faileth never;
Good Shepherd, may I sing Thy praise
Within Thy house for ever."
THE END.
